Scientists Reveal That Consumption of Cucumber Causes Multiple Health Benefits
Scientists reveal that consumption of cucumber causes a wide range of positive effects on overall health, thanks to its rich nutritional profile and high water content.
Cucumbers, which are made up of about 95 percent water, play an important role in keeping the body hydrated—particularly during hot weather or after exercise. Nutritionists highlight that proper hydration supports digestion, skin health, and temperature regulation. Eating cucumbers regularly can also contribute to daily fluid intake without the added calories of sugary drinks.

Beyond hydration, cucumbers are packed with vitamins and minerals. They contain vitamin K, which is essential for bone strength and proper blood clotting, as well as vitamin C, an antioxidant that supports the immune system. The presence of potassium and magnesium further helps regulate blood pressure and heart health.

Recent research has also suggested that cucumbers may aid in weight management. Their low calorie density and high fiber content promote feelings of fullness, making them a healthy snack option for those aiming to control calorie intake. In addition, cucumber peel and seeds provide dietary fiber that can support healthy digestion and reduce the risk of constipation.

Cucumbers also contain antioxidants such as flavonoids and tannins, which help combat free radicals in the body.

These compounds are linked to a lower risk of chronic diseases, including certain types of cancer and cardiovascular conditions. Moreover, topical use of cucumber extracts in skincare has been shown to reduce swelling, soothe irritation, and improve skin elasticity.

Experts caution, however, that cucumbers alone are not a cure-all. They should be consumed as part of a balanced diet rich in a variety of fruits and vegetables. Still, the evidence is clear: adding cucumbers to daily meals can be a simple, refreshing way to boost nutrition and overall well-being.
